Best time to go to Little Ben

The best time to visit Little Ben can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ature around Little Ben fal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ature around Little Ben fal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January40.5°F (4.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
February41.7°F (5.4°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
March45.0°F (7.2°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
April49.5°F (9.7°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
May55.0°F (12.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June61.0°F (16.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July64.9°F (18.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August64.6°F (18.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
September60.4°F (15.8°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
October54.5°F (12.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
November47.1°F (8.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
December42.8°F (6.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High

The nearest major airports for your trip to Little Ben

Getting to Little Ben in London is convenient with access to three major airports. Heathrow Airport (LHR) is situated 8.1km away, with nearby accommodation options such as the 5-star Sofitel London Heathrow, just 1.2km from the airport. Gatwick Airport (LGW) is 14.9km from Little Ben, with luxurious options like Alexander House And Utopia Spa, only 3.1km away. Stansted Airport (STN) is 31.2km distant, featuring hotels such as the Radisson Blu, a mere 0.1.2km from the airport. All these hotels provide efficient transport services to their respective airports, ensuring a smooth journey for your visit to London.
